Oxygen cylinders can have pressures as high as2250 pounds per square inch gauge (psig). The primary risksassociated with oxygen cylinders are the increased risk of fire and the risk ofworking with high pressure gas. It is important to understand the markings on thesecylinders in order to reduce the risks associated with their use. Oxygen Cylinder MarkingsOxygen cylinders are used to store gaseous oxygen for patient care in thedeployed environment.
